Monthly Cost of Living
🙂A single person spends $3,518 per month in Thun vs $4,080 in Geneva,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$5,320 per month in Thun vs $6,404 in Geneva,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$7,122 per month in Thun vs $8,728 in Geneva, rent included.
🙂Thun is about 14% cheaper than Geneva,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Both Thun and Geneva sit above the global median – Thun by 163%, Geneva by 205%.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A central one-bedroom costs $1,714 in Thun versus $2,358 in Geneva.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 25% higher in Geneva, which partly offsets the higher cost of living there. Purchasing power depends on which expenses matter most to you.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$122 in Thun versus $150 in Geneva.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$597 vs $676 – making Thun the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
